We determine the minimum and maximum scores that Juan needs to get in order to be within the strict average range. We let x be his score.
minimum:
74 = (82 + x) / 2
The value of x from the equation is equal to 66.
maximum:
80 = (82 + x )/2
The value of x from the equation is equal to 78.
Hence, Juan's score should fall between 66 and 78, inclusive.
Answer: <em> 66 ≤ x ≤ 78</em>
